Cathy Sulinski

Catherine ("Cathy") Ann Sulinski (born April 3, 1958, in San Francisco, California) is a retired javelin thrower from the United States. She competed for her native country at the 1984 Summer Olympics, finishing in tenth place (58.38 metres) in the final.
